Output 3c995fa60a14cee7e9bc3ff87cf0bb9bdccc9d41f0450828859ea66673444f99:2

value
103496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96322b6dc7fefb1318d854d12da3ff0d9a8436be OP_EQUAL
address
3FPBPAbdkbYb5fAFP4tTmYdUG7tBZeTtHB
transaction
3c995fa60a14cee7e9bc3ff87cf0bb9bdccc9d41f0450828859ea66673444f99
spent
true